Personal touch: Industry veterans Keith Hunter and Nick Goddard-Palmer launch travel retail consultancy

UK. Industry veterans Keith Hunter and Nick Goddard-Palmer have launched a travel retail consultancy that aims to offer “practical retail solutions on the ground”.

Hunter Palmer – Global Retail Solutions works with airlines, airports, investors, operators and hospitality companies to help develop their strategic positioning and improve business performance.

The consultancy offers insight into passenger segmentation and destination analysis, terminal utilisation and development, category merchandising, concession planning and retail design along with customer spend, retail turnover and rental income modelling.

Keith Hunter is known in travel retail for his role as Senior Vice President of Qatar Duty Free for Qatar Airways. He spearheaded the Hamad International Airport retail project, designing the strategy and mix and all elements of development, through to the opening and operation of the airport in May 2014.

Hunter also served as a board member of the Middle East & Africa Duty Free Association (MEADFA) for five years, has spoken widely at industry conferences and has participated in international delegations at the highest level.

Goddard-Palmer was the driving force behind the Hamad International Airport F&B programme and also served as CEO of DDFS at Indira Gandhi International airport, Delhi and as project development manager for Cyprus airports.
